Just my opinion. I'd probably lean toward the newer bike with the inverted fork over the '99 with the magnum 45's. They're just less maintenance. The Zokes need attention more often to keep the oil clean and the seals from leaking. This is a minor snivel, and I would'nt spend a bunch more money just on that cause. Both machines are quite capable.
